The L.E. Wilson New Case Rifle Case Holder for PPC is a precision reloading accessory designed to hold your rifle cases steady during trimming, primer pocket reaming, neck reaming, and deburring operations. Whether you're working with new, unfired brass or cases that have been full-length sized, this case holder supports your workflow with the kind of accuracy and uniformity that separates careful hand-loaders from the rest. The engineering here mirrors how a firearm chamber supports a case—a design philosophy that pays dividends in consistent, repeatable results across your batch.
Reloaders know that case preparation is where precision begins. Inconsistencies in case length, primer pocket depth, or neck diameter propagate through every loaded round. L.E. Wilson case holders are manufactured to tight tolerances specifically so you don't have to worry about your tooling introducing variation. The holder's support structure keeps your case stable and concentric, giving you clean trims and uniform reaming every time you use it.
This particular holder is configured for new or full-length sized cases in PPC calibers—meaning it's built for shooters who are serious about competition or precision rifle work. If you're trimming batches of PPC brass and want a holder that won't add guesswork to the process, this is the workhorse you're looking for.
The L.E. Wilson New Case Holder is designed for new, unfired brass or cases that have been full-length sized, in PPC calibers.
You can use it to hold your cases steady while trimming, reaming primer pockets, reaming necks, and deburring.
By supporting the case body in a manner similar to how a firearm chamber holds a cartridge, the holder keeps cases concentric and stable, which promotes uniform trimming and reaming results and reduces the introduction of error into your reloading process.
